Utah’s trees and shrubs face constant pressure from damaging insects and fungal diseases throughout the growing season. Left untreated, pests like aphids, scale, beetles, and spider mites, as well as diseases such as powdery mildew, needle cast, anthracnose, leaf spot, and fire blight can weaken trees, reduce their beauty, and lead to long-term health problems.

Common Tree Insects We Treat
Scale Insects
Sap-sucking insects that often go unnoticed until damage is done
Elm Leaf Beetles
Feed on leaves and can cause major defoliation
Boxelder Bugs & Stink Bugs
Seasonal invaders, especially on boxelders and maples
Aphids
Cause leaf curling, sticky honeydew, and black sooty mold
Spider Mites
Thrive in hot, dry Utah summers and cause leaf speckling or bronzing
Leafhoppers & Caterpillars
Chew foliage and stress trees
Bark Beetles
Bore into pine and spruce trees and feed on vascular tissue
Common Tree Diseases We Treat
Cytospora canker
impacts spruce, maples and other conifers under stress
Leaf spot fungi
disfigure foliage and reduce vigor
powdery mildew
common on maples, crabapples, and lilacs
Sycamore anthracnose
causes leaf blotching, twig dieback, and early defoliation
fire blight
affects pears, apples, and hawthorns, causing blackened shoots and dieback

When is the best time to spray trees in Utah?
We time applications around each pest’s life cycle. Spring and mid-summer are key periods for most insects, but some require late-season sprays.
Is it safe for pets and kids?
Yes. Once the application is dry, it’s safe for people and pets. We’ll always notify you of application times and leave door hangers.
Can you treat fruit trees?
We treat many ornamental and fruiting trees. We also offer fruit-reduction sprays for trees like flowering pears and plums to reduce unwanted fruit drop.
